building an exhaust manifold from scratch is a bitch. i'm on my second one, but i use a mill. the cheapest way for u would be a band saw, then use a whole saw on a drill press and widen the wholes accordingly w/ a die-grinder. good luck oh yeah be sure to bold the flange down perfectly flat when welding the pipes on or it will flex and won't seal.

This is what I did:

1-On a 3/8" thick plate I traced the exhaust gasket with either spray paint or a scribe.
2-Take the material to a drill press.
3-Using a 3/8" drill bit, drill holes along the outline of the trace. Not exactly on the line but enough so that the finished hole is 1/16 - 1/8 from the line.
4-Use a jig saw with a metal blade to cut between the holes
5-Use a 4/12" grinder to smooth out the "jagged" edge to the outline of the gasket
6-Do steps 2-4 for the inside holes
7-Use a die grinder with a carbide burr to smooth out the inside holes and some tapered abrasive rolls to finish it off.

You can get the tapered rolls from a porting kit. If you need more info. IM me.
